Kate Berardo

Kate Berardo serves as the VP of Executive Development at Meta, spearheading executive development strategies and developing senior leaders globally across platforms including Facebook, Instagram, WhatsApp, Threads, etc. In her time at Meta, she's launched the Meta Leadership Framework, developed some of the company's most specialized and successful programs, coached thousands of leaders, and created learning products and tools that have helped thousands more to be more effective. She is a specialist in leadership and team development, women’s leadership, executive coaching, organizational effectiveness, and global skill building.

Kate has co-authored two books, Building Cultural Competence: Innovative Frameworks & Activities and Putting Diversity to Work: How to Successfully Lead a Diverse Workforce. Her groundbreaking research has debunked the U-curve model of intercultural adjustment.

Kate founded and led Culturosity.com to build awareness of cultural differences. She was a partner with the Exetor Group, leading executive development initiatives on the West Coast for the firm.

Kate Berardo is a summa cum laude graduate of Northwestern University in the US, and holds a Masters in Intercultural Communication from the University of Bedfordshire, UK. She is certified in the Myers-Briggs Type Indicator®, ArgonautOnline™, Hogan Inventories, the Tilt 360 the International Profiler™, and is an ACC coach with the International Coaching Federation. Her work has been featured in media worldwide, including CNN's Business Traveler and the Dubai daily Gulf News.
